Transaction 76eaa71e8a9b5c5ec2efba53a2642ad8d5670e2f8437ae2341795ce11ba770f9
3 Input
1 Outputs
- 76eaa71e8a9b5c5ec2efba53a2642ad8d5670e2f8437ae2341795ce11ba770f9:0
value 5648340
address 3EC2FiMLYk64CAzUiDffbehmkv5q35MVpe